Florence approves $15,000 tree-removal contract for tennis courts

The board approved Specialty Tree Service LLC's low bid of $15,000 to remove 15 trees, haul debris and grind stumps around the city tennis courts; the motion passed unanimously and Park Director Mark Hester presented the recommendation.

The Florence Mayor and Board approved a $15,000 contract with Specialty Tree Service LLC to remove 15 trees around the city's tennis courts, haul off material and grind stumps.

Park Director Mark Hester presented the quotes and recommended awarding the work to Specialty Tree Service. The minutes record two bids: Specialty Tree Service, LLC at $15,000 and Big John's Tree Service at $16,500. Alderman Brent Sistrunk moved to approve the $15,000 quote; Alderman Brian Grantham seconded. The motion "to approve the quote of Specialty Tree Service, LLC in the amount of $15,000.00 to take down, haul off and grind stumps of (15) fifteen trees located around the tennis courts" carried by a unanimous vote.

The minutes do not specify a contract term or timeline for completing the work; Park Director Hester recommended the award and the board accepted his recommendation.
